Angela Liddon, author of the New York Times bestselling Oh She Glows cookbooks, returns to offer readers nourishing plant-based dinners bursting with layers of flavor.

For more than a decade, Angela Liddon has been one of the biggest names in the healthy cooking blogosphere. Famous for her flavorful, creative, and whole foods approach to plant-based cooking, Angela's recipes are beloved by all, whether you are vegan, plant-based curious, or simply looking to add more energizing ingredients to your meals without sacrificing an ounce of satisfaction. Now, in her third, much-anticipated cookbook, Oh She Glows for Dinner, Angela gives readers her foolproof recipes, tips, and tricks for creating super tasty, always nourishing dinners that will have the whole family glowing from the inside out.

In Oh She Glows for Dinner, Angela shares her Glow Getters meal prep plans, helpful make-ahead tips, and favorite seasonal and holiday menus, as well as one-pot and on-the-glow meals that will help streamline your busy week. Storage and reheating instructions remove time-consuming guesswork, and a handy new label index helps you look up dishes based on allergies or food preferences such as gluten-free, freezer-friendly, one pot, nut-free, and more. Angela's thorough, easy-to-follow recipes help you feel like she's cooking with you in your kitchen. With irresistible, light meals like Kitchen Sink Sheet Pan Buddha Bowl and Mediterranean Smashed Chickpea Salad with Tzatziki Aioli and cozy, hearty meals like Portobello Boats with Rosemary-Lentil Crumble and Italian One Pot Buttery Tomato, White Beans, and Farro, dinner can be chock full of flavor and nutritious at the same time. And don't forget dessert: treats like O Canada! Spiced Maple Cream Torte with Warm Apple Pie Compote and Brain Child Cherry-Lemon Coconut Cream Pops make mealtimes (and snack times) a little extra sweet while utilizing ingredients you can feel good about. With its inspiring, yet practical approach, Angela's latest collection of feel good recipes will become a dog-eared staple in your kitchen for years to come!

About the Author

Angela Liddon is the recipe developer, food photographer, and writer behind OhSheGlows.com, an award-winning destination for healthy, plant-based, and crowd-pleasing recipes. Her cookbooks, The Oh She Glows Cookbook and Oh She Glows Every Day are international bestsellers, with both appearing on the New York Times and Globe and Mail bestseller lists. In 2016, she also released the Oh She Glows recipe app, featuring her delicious plant-based recipes and stunning food photography. Angela has won several awards for her blog, cookbooks, and app, including three gold awards in Taste Canada's Special Health & Diet cookbook and blog categories, VegNews Best Vegan Blog for three consecutive years, WXN Canada's Most Powerful Women: Top 100 Award, University of Guelph's Young Alumni Award, the Webby Award for Apps, Mobile, and Voice: Food and Drink, and Chatelaine's Woman of the Year Hot 20 Under 30 award. Liddon and her husband, Eric, daughter Adriana, and son Arlo live in Oakville, Ontario, Canada.

It’s not an understatement to say that the plant- based movement has been absolutely booming in recent years. When I started experimenting with and sharing vegan recipes in 2008, there wasn’t nearly as much acceptance for this way of eating as there is today, and I never anticipated how much growth would happen in just a decade. In 2019 alone, the US saw a whopping 600 percent increase in the number of people identifying as vegan, and the UK saw a 350 percent increase, according to Ipsos and Globaldata.com. Canada is seeing a lot of growth, too, with about 10 percent of Canadians reporting in 2018 that they follow a vegetarian or vegan diet, and the updated Canada’s Food Guide has shifted to a largely plant- based focus.
